
Linux’a Wi-Fi sürücüsü kurmak, bazen yeni başlayanlar için karmaşık bir süreç gibi görünebilir. Ancak, doğru adımları takip ederek ve temel komutları öğrenerek bu işlemi kolayca gerçekleştirebilirsiniz.
Ayrıca okuyun: Chromebook’a Linux Distro Nasıl Kurulur
İçindekiler
Wi-Fi Sürücüsü Kurulumuna Giriş
Wi-Fi sürücüsü kurulumuna giriş yapmadan önce, kablosuz ağ kartınızın (Wi-Fi adaptörü) Linux tarafından desteklenip desteklenmediğini kontrol etmek önemlidir. Çoğu modern dağıtım, popüler kablosuz yonga setleri için sürücüleri otomatik olarak tanır ve yükler. Fakat, bazı durumlarda, özellikle daha yeni veya daha az yaygın donanımlar için, sürücüyü manuel olarak kurmanız gerekebilir.

Linux sistemlerde Wi-Fi sürücüsü kurulumunun temel adımları
Donanımınızı Tanımlama
Donanımınızı tanımlamak, doğru sürücüyü bulmanın ilk adımıdır. Kablosuz ağ kartınızın marka ve modelini öğrenmek için terminalde birkaç komut kullanabilirsiniz.

Linux’ta Wi-Fi adaptörünüzü tanıyarak sürücü kurulumuna hazırlık adımları.
lspci Komutu ile donanım bilgisi alma
lspci komutu, sistemdeki PCI aygıtlarını listeler. Kablosuz ağ kartınız da bir PCI aygıtı olduğu için bu komutla bilgi alabilirsiniz. Terminali açın ve aşağıdaki komutu girin:
lspci | grep -i network
Bu komut, çıktıda “Network” kelimesi geçen satırları filtreleyerek size kablosuz ağ kartınızla ilgili bilgileri gösterecektir. Çıktıda, kartınızın üreticisi (örneğin, Intel, Broadcom, Realtek) ve model numarası (örneğin, AC 9560, BCM4360, RTL8821CE) yer alacaktır.
lsusb Komutu ile USB Wi-Fi adaptörlerini kontrol etme
Eğer harici bir USB Wi-Fi adaptörü kullanıyorsanız, lsusb komutu ile aygıt bilgisini alabilirsiniz. Terminale şunu yazın:
lsusb
Bu komut, sisteme bağlı tüm USB aygıtlarını listeler. Çıktıda, Wi-Fi adaptörünüzün marka ve modelini arayın.
inxi Aracı ile kapsamlı bilgi edinme
inxi aracı, sisteminiz hakkında detaylı bilgi sağlayan güçlü bir komut satırı aracıdır. Eğer sisteminizde yüklü değilse, dağıtımınızın paket yöneticisi ile kurabilirsiniz (örneğin, Ubuntu/Debian için sudo apt install inxi, Fedora için sudo dnf install inxi).
Kablosuz ağ kartınız hakkında bilgi almak için terminale şunu yazın:
inxi -Nazy
Bu komut, ağ kartlarınızla ilgili renkli ve detaylı bir çıktı verecektir.
Sürücü durumunu kontrol etme
Sürücü durumunu kontrol etmek, mevcut sürücünün yüklü olup olmadığını, doğru çalışıp çalışmadığını anlamanıza yardımcı olur.
iwconfig Komutu ile kablosuz arayüzleri listeleme
iwconfig komutu, kablosuz ağ arayüzlerini ve onların durumlarını gösterir. Terminale şunu yazın:
iwconfig
Eğer kablosuz bir arayüz (örneğin, wlan0, wlp2s0) görüyorsanız ve “no wireless extensions” mesajı almıyorsanız, bu, bir sürücünün yüklü olduğu anlamına gelir. Ancak, arayüzün etkin olup olmadığını ve bir ağa bağlı olup olmadığını da kontrol etmeniz gerekir.
nmcli Komutu ile ağ bağlantılarını yönetme
nmcli (NetworkManager Command Line Interface), NetworkManager hizmetini kontrol etmek ve ağ bağlantılarını yönetmek için kullanılan modern bir araçtır. Kablosuz ağları taramak, bağlanmak ve bağlantıyı kesmek için kullanılabilir.
Kablosuz ağları taramak için:
nmcli device wifi list
Bir ağa bağlanmak için (SSID ve şifre gerektirir):
nmcli device wifi connect <SSID> password <password>
Çekirdek modüllerini inceleme (lsmod, modinfo)
Linux çekirdeği, donanımlarla etkileşim kurmak için modüller kullanır. Kablosuz ağ kartınız için hangi çekirdek modülünün yüklü olduğunu görmek için lsmod komutunu kullanabilirsiniz.
lsmod | grep <sürücü_adı>
(Örneğin, Intel kablosuz sürücüleri için iwlwifi, Broadcom için brcmfmac veya wl gibi)
Bir modül hakkında daha fazla bilgi almak için modinfo komutunu kullanın:
modinfo <sürücü_adı>
Sürücü Kurulum Yöntemleri
Sürücü kurulum yöntemleri, donanımınıza ve kullandığınız Linux dağıtımına bağlı olarak değişir.

Linux’ta Wi-Fi sürücülerini yüklemek için farklı yöntemler ve ipuçları.
Otomatik kurulum (Çoğu durumda)
Otomatik kurulum, en kolay ve tercih edilen yöntemdir. Çoğu modern Linux dağıtımı, yaygın kablosuz yonga setleri için sürücüleri otomatik olarak tanır ve yükler. Sisteminiz kablosuz ağı otomatik olarak algılıyorsa, herhangi bir ek işlem yapmanız gerekmez.
Paket yöneticisi ile kurulum (Önerilen)
Paket yöneticisi ile kurulum, dağıtımınızın resmi depolarında bulunan sürücüleri yüklemenin en güvenli ve kolay yoludur.
Ubuntu/Debian tabanlı dağıtımlar (Linux Mint, Pop!_OS vb.)
Terminali açın ve aşağıdaki komutları sırasıyla girin:
sudo apt update
sudo apt upgrade
sudo apt install <sürücü_paketi_adı>
Sürücü paketinin adını öğrenmek için, donanımınızı tanımlama bölümünde öğrendiğiniz bilgileri kullanın ve dağıtımınızın belgelerine veya forumlarına başvurun. Örneğin, Broadcom BCM4360 yonga seti için broadcom-sta-dkms paketini yüklemeniz gerekebilir.
Fedora/Red Hat/CentOS
sudo dnf update
sudo dnf install <sürücü_paketi_adı>
Örneğin, RPM Fusion deposunu etkinleştirdikten sonra Broadcom sürücülerini `akmod-wl` paketini yükleyerek kurabilirsiniz.
Arch Linux/Manjaro
- sudo pacman -Syu
- sudo pacman -S <sürücü_paketi_adı>
openSUSE
sudo zypper refresh
sudo zypper install <sürücü_paketi_adı>
DKMS (Dynamic Kernel Module Support) ile kurulum
DKMS, çekirdek güncellemelerinde sürücülerin otomatik olarak yeniden derlenmesini sağlayan bir sistemdir. Bazı sürücüler, özellikle resmi depolarda bulunmayanlar, DKMS ile dağıtılır.
DKMS ile bir sürücü kurmak için, öncelikle DKMS’in kurulu olduğundan emin olun:
- Ubuntu/Debian: sudo apt install dkms
- Fedora/Red Hat/CentOS: sudo dnf install dkms
- Arch Linux/Manjaro: sudo pacman -S dkms
Ardından, sürücünün DKMS paketini indirin ve kurun. Bu işlem genellikle sürücü sağlayıcısının web sitesinden veya üçüncü taraf bir depodan yapılır. Kurulum adımları sürücüye göre değişebilir, bu nedenle sürücü belgelerini dikkatlice okuyun.
Kaynak kodundan derleme (İleri düzey)
Kaynak kodundan derleme, en esnek ancak en karmaşık yöntemdir. Bu yöntem, sürücünün kaynak kodunu indirip derlemenizi ve çekirdeğe yüklemenizi gerektirir. Bu yöntem, genellikle diğer yöntemler başarısız olduğunda veya çok özel bir donanım için gereklidir. Bu işlem için aşağıdaki adımları takip edebilirsiniz ama donanım ve sürücüye özel değişiklikler olabileceğini unutmayın:
- Gerekli araçları yükleyin: Derleme için gerekli araçları (gcc, make, header dosyaları vb.) yükleyin.
- Kaynak kodunu indirin: Sürücünün kaynak kodunu indirin (genellikle GitHub veya üreticinin web sitesinden).
- Kodu derleyin: Terminalde kaynak kodunun bulunduğu dizine gidin ve make komutunu çalıştırın.
- Sürücüyü yükleyin: sudo make install komutu ile sürücüyü sisteme yükleyin.
- Modülü yükleyin: sudo modprobe <sürücü_adı> komutu ile sürücüyü etkinleştirin.
- Sistemi yeniden başlatın.
Üreticinin sağladığı kurulum betikleri
Bazı donanım üreticileri, sürücü kurulumunu kolaylaştırmak için özel kurulum betikleri sağlar. Bu betikler, genellikle sürücünün indirme sayfasında bulunur ve talimatlarla birlikte gelir. Betiği çalıştırmadan önce, içeriğini dikkatlice incelemeniz ve güvenilir bir kaynaktan geldiğinden emin olmanız önemlidir.
Sorun Giderme
Sürücü kurulumu sırasında veya sonrasında sorunlarla karşılaşabilirsiniz.

Linux’ta Wi-Fi sürücüsü kurulumunda yaşanan sorunların çözümü için adım adım rehber.
Sürücü yüklenmiyor
Sürücü yüklenmiyorsa, aşağıdaki adımları deneyin:
- Donanım uyumluluğunu kontrol edin: Kablosuz kartınızın Linux ile uyumlu olduğundan emin olun.
- Doğru sürücüyü seçtiğinizden emin olun: Donanımınızı doğru tanımladığınızdan ve doğru sürücüyü indirdiğinizden emin olun.
- Çekirdek sürümünü kontrol edin: Sürücünün kullandığınız çekirdek sürümüyle uyumlu olduğundan emin olun. Gerekirse çekirdeği güncelleyin veya eski bir sürüme geri dönün.
- Kara listeye alınmış modülleri kontrol edin: Bazı durumlarda, çakışan modüller sürücünün yüklenmesini engelleyebilir. /etc/modprobe.d/ dizinindeki kara liste dosyalarını kontrol edin ve gerekirse ilgili modülleri kaldırın veya yorum satırı yapın.
- Günlükleri inceleyin: Sistem günlüklerini (/var/log/syslog veya journalctl -xe) inceleyerek hata mesajlarını arayın.
Kablosuz ağ görünmüyor
Kablosuz ağ görünmüyorsa, aşağıdaki adımları izleyin:
- Kablosuz arayüzün etkin olduğundan emin olun: iwconfig veya nmcli komutlarıyla arayüzün etkin olup olmadığını kontrol edin.
- Ağ yöneticisini kontrol edin: NetworkManager veya kullandığınız diğer ağ yöneticisi hizmetinin çalıştığından emin olun.
- Yakındaki ağları tarayın: nmcli device wifi list komutuyla yakındaki ağları tarayın.
- Sürücüyü yeniden başlatın: Sürücüyü yeniden yüklemeyi veya sistemi yeniden başlatmayı deneyin.
- Donanım anahtarını kontrol edin: Bazı dizüstü bilgisayarlarda kablosuz özelliği açıp kapatan fiziksel bir anahtar bulunur. Bu anahtarın açık olduğundan emin olun.
Bağlantı Sorunları
Bağlantı sorunları yaşıyorsanız (sık sık kopma, yavaş hız vb.):
- Sinyal gücünü kontrol edin: Kablosuz yönlendiricinize yeterince yakın olduğunuzdan ve sinyal gücünün iyi olduğundan emin olun.
- Kanal çakışmasını kontrol edin: Kablosuz yönlendiricinizin kanalını değiştirerek diğer cihazlarla çakışmayı önlemeyi deneyin.
- Sürücü ayarlarını kontrol edin: Bazı sürücüler, performans veya güç tasarrufu için ayarlanabilir parametrelere sahiptir. Bu parametreleri değiştirmeyi deneyin (örneğin, güç yönetimi ayarlarını devre dışı bırakmak).
- Güncellemeleri kontrol edin: Hem sürücü hem de sistem güncellemelerini kontrol edin. Güncellemeler, bilinen sorunları düzeltebilir ve performansı artırabilir.
- Farklı bir sürücü deneyin: Mümkünse, farklı bir sürücü (örneğin, açık kaynaklı bir sürücü yerine tescilli bir sürücü) deneyin.
